The National Crowdfunding & Fintech Association (NCFA Canada) is a financial innovation ecosystem that provides education, market intelligence, industry stewardship, networking and funding opportunities and services to thousands of community members and works closely with industry, government, partners, and affiliates to create a vibrant and innovative fintech and funding industry in Canada. Decentralized and distributed, NCFA is engaged with global stakeholders and helps incubate projects and investment in fintech, alternative finance, crowdfunding, peer-to-peer finance, payments, digital assets and tokens, blockchain and cryptocurrency, regtech, and insurtech sectors.

 

About the Canadian Trade Commissioner Service and CanExport Funding and Support Programs

For 125 years, the Trade Commissioner Service (TCS) has been helping companies navigate international markets. Their trade commissioners in more than 160 cities worldwide can provide you with key business insights and access to an unbeatable network of international contacts.

The TCS offers programs and financial support to help SMEs break into new international markets or develop R&D collaborations and commercialize new technologies through partnerships in foreign markets.
